Deborah Kogan Ray's The Flower Hunter (0374345899, $17.00) is not strictly fiction per say: it's a picturebook biography of William Bartram William Bartram (April 20, 1739 — July 22, 1823) was an American naturalist, the son of John Bartram. Bartram was born in Kingsessing, Pennsylvania. He accompanied his father on many of his travels, to the Catskill Mountains and Florida, and was noted at a young age for the , America's first naturalist, and reads lie fiction in choosing a diary format to tell of William's childhood love of plants and the growth of his career by way of an early first discovery. A bibliography, biographical notes and engraving by Bartram support the educational side, while the sidebar diary format lends to information.
